Lighting brings 3D scenes to life in React Three Fiber. You can add different light types like directional for sun or point for bulbs. Shadows make objects feel solid and real.
Setting up lights is easy with simple props. You control color, intensity, and position. The Environment component adds reflections and ambient light from real-world images. This helps your scene look polished without extra work.
Anyone building 3D websites or apps can use this skill. It works with React and Three.js. The code example shows a basic scene with a light, a box, and a floor. You can copy and tweak it for your own projects.
